12 Creative and Minimalist Advent Calendar Ideas for a Clutter-Free Christmas Countdown!

Advent calendars are a fun way to count down the days until Christmas. Traditionally, these calendars are filled with chocolates or small toys, but for those who want to embrace minimalism during this festive season, there are plenty of minimalist options available. In this post, we will explore some creative and simple ideas for a minimalist advent calendar that will help you reduce clutter and focus on what matters most.

1. DIY Paper Advent Calendar: A paper advent calendar is an easy and customizable option. All you need is some cardstock paper, scissors, glue, and markers. Cut out 24 rectangles from the cardstock paper and decorate each one with numbers from 1 to 24 using markers or stickers. Fold each rectangle in half and glue them together in rows of four until you have a 6×4 grid of pockets that can be hung on the wall.

2. Book Advent Calendar: For book lovers, a book advent calendar could be an excellent choice. Gather up your favorite books (or borrow from friends) and wrap them up individually with numbered labels indicating which order they should be opened in.

3. Nature-Inspired Advent Calendar: If you enjoy spending time outdoors or appreciate nature’s beauty, then consider creating an advent calendar inspired by nature. Collect pine cones or other natural materials like dried flowers or twigs as well as small notes written on pieces of recycled paper with daily tasks such as taking a walk outside or doing yoga.

4. Sentimental Countdown: Instead of filling your advent calendar with gifts or treats every day leading up to Christmas Day , create sentimental reminders such as photos highlighting past Christmases spent together as well as special moments shared throughout the year.

5. Cozy Sock Countdown: For those who love cozy comfort at home during winter months- fill each pocket with warm socks made from high quality wool-blend material (avoiding synthetic fibers). Each day unwrap a new pair!

6. DIY Felt Advent Calendar: This is a project that requires some sewing skills but can also be fun to make for crafty individuals. Cut out 24 felt squares and sew them together in rows of four until you have a 6×4 grid of pockets that can be hung on the wall or placed on a table.

7. Memories Jar Advent Calendar: Prepare small pieces of paper with special memories or experiences that happened throughout the year and put them in a jar with numbered labels indicating which order they should be opened in.

8. Minimalist Chocolate Advent Calendar: For those who don’t want to completely give up chocolate, consider buying high quality, fair trade chocolates and placing one piece behind each door every day leading up to Christmas Day.

9. Hygge-Inspired Countdown: A hygge-inspired countdown could include items such as candles, cozy blankets, hot cocoa mix, or other items that help create an atmosphere of warmth and comfort during winter months.

10. Puzzle Advent Calendar: For those who enjoy puzzles- buy different mini puzzles (e.g., jigsaw puzzles) and place one puzzle piece behind each door every day leading up to Christmas Day until the puzzle has been completed!

11. Gratitude Journal Countdown: Write down something you are grateful for every day leading up to Christmas Day on small cards or post-it notes and place them in labeled pockets.

12. Popcorn Garland Countdown: Make popcorn garland using organic corn kernels without added preservatives or additives then string it onto twine interspersed with dried fruit slices like oranges or cranberries creating an edible advent calendar decoration!

In conclusion, there are many creative ways to embrace minimalism while still enjoying the fun tradition of counting down to Christmas with an advent calendar this holiday season! With these minimalist ideas as inspiration, you’re sure to find something suitable for your unique taste while also keeping clutter at bay!
